What You'll Do

  • Develop and maintain a consistent pipeline of residential mortgage business through referral partnerships with real estate agents, builders, financial planners, CPAs, and other centers of influence

  • Originate conforming, FHA, VA, USDA, jumbo, and portfolio loan products tailored to each borrower's financial profile

  • Conduct needs-based consultations with prospective borrowers to evaluate loan options, explain program guidelines, and set clear expectations from application through closing

  • Partner closely with processors, underwriters, and closers to move loans efficiently and protect pull-through rates

  • Represent the company's brand in your local market through networking events, open houses, realtor office visits, and community engagement

  • Stay current on agency guidelines, state regulatory requirements, and market conditions to serve as a trusted advisor to both borrowers and referral partners

  • Maintain full compliance with RESPA, TILA, SAFE Act requirements, and all applicable Texas licensing regulations

Job requirements

  • Active NMLS

  • Proven track record of self-sourced mortgage production

  • Solid working knowledge of conventional (Fannie/Freddie), government (FHA/VA/USDA), and portfolio loan products

  • Established referral network with relationships you can activate immediately

  • Must be authorized to work in the United States and meet all NMLS SAFE Act eligibility requirements
